Donor–acceptor alternated conjugated copolymers based on benzotriazole acceptor units and electron-donating units such as fluorene, carbazole and silyl fluorene, were synthesized through palladium catalyzed Suzuki cross-coupling polymerization. NMR and elemental analyses were achieved to confirm the structure of each copolymer. Their thermal, photophysical and electrochemical properties are also reported. The photovoltaic characteristics of these polymers determined from bulk-heterojunction photovoltaic cells are discussed.
